Product Description

The ZR-YJV 8.7/15kV is a high-performance flame-retardant medium-voltage power cable, optimized for 15kV industrial and utility power distribution networks. This cable utilizes an advanced three-layer co-extruded XLPE insulation structure, with both inner and outer layers being semi-conductive shielding layers, combining stable dielectric properties, excellent heat resistance, and flame-retardant safety. Unlike armored cables, the ZR-YJV features a lightweight structure, flexible laying, and low installation costs, making it perfectly suited for indoor conduits, tunnels, cable trenches, and non-direct burial applications. Manufactured entirely in accordance with IEC international standards and global industry specifications, this cable effectively suppresses partial discharge, resists insulation aging and water treeing, providing long-term stable operation for medium-voltage power transmission and meeting the stringent requirements of global engineering contractors, electrical engineers, and bulk purchasers for safety, durability, and system compatibility.

Core Technical Specifications

Rated Voltage:
8.7/15kV
Conductor:
Tightly stranded bare copper conductor, Class 2, high conductivity, low resistance
Insulation Material:
Cross-linked polyethylene (XLPE), high dielectric strength, low dielectric loss
Shielding Structure:
Inner semi-conductive shielding layer + XLPE insulation layer + outer semi-conductive shielding layer, uniform electric field distribution
Outer Sheath:
Flame-retardant PVC sheath, anti-aging, corrosion-resistant
Continuous Operating Temperature:
Maximum 90℃
Short Circuit Withstand Temperature:
250℃ (5-second short-time)
Flame Retardant Rating:
Complies with IEC 60332-3 standard Class C flame retardant rating; Class A/B can be customized
Standards:
Complies with IEC 60502-2, GB/T 12706.3, CE, RoHS standards
Bending Radius:
10 times the cable outer diameter, facilitating flexible installation

Key Considerations for Engineers and Procurement Personnel

  • System Compatibility: The 8.7/15kV rated voltage design is specifically for 15kV medium-voltage power systems; please confirm the system grounding method and load current to select the appropriate conductor cross-sectional area.
  • Installation Restrictions: This unarmored cable is not suitable for direct burial, areas subject to heavy pressure, impact, or frequent rodent activity; for harsh mechanical environments, please select the ZR-YJV22 armored version.
  • Environmental Controls: Avoid prolonged exposure to strong UV radiation and severe chemical corrosion; protective conduit is recommended for outdoor exposed installation.
